A densely layered mural depicts pivotal moments from Mexican history, with indigenous leaders and celestial figures ascending toward golden halos while colonial conquest unfolds in the lower register. The composition swarms with warm ochres, deep reds, and brilliant blues, rendered in Rivera's characteristic muralist style with bold outlines and symbolic narrative interweaving pre-Columbian spirituality, Spanish colonization, and national identity.
